Top 5 io Games on Android in UAE: Q1 2024
In Q1 2024, io games on Android in the UAE saw varied performances, with Little Big Snake, Worms Zone .io, Agar.io, Snake Clash!, and Paper.io 2 showing distinct tr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
Throughout Q1 2024, the top io games on Android in the United Arab Emirates exhibited diverse trends in downloads, revenue, and active user engagement. Below is an overview of their performance based on Sensor Tower data.
Little Big Snake from Shockwave LLC saw relatively steady weekly downloads, fluctuating between 100 and 138. Revenue was sporadic, peaking at $118 in the first week of January and reaching $51 in mid-February. Active users grew consistently from 348 at the start of January to 429 by mid-March.
Worms Zone .io - Hungry Snake by CASUAL AZUR GAMES had notable weekly downloads, with a significant spike to 5.9K in late January. Revenue was inconsistent, with peaks of $56 and $42. Active users experienced a peak of 33K in late January, maintaining a range between 20K and 28K for most of the quarter.
Miniclip.com’s Agar.io showed a decline in weekly downloads from 306 to 144. Revenue was minimal, with a slight increase to $25 in mid-February. Active users started at 1K, dipped to 758 in late February, and slightly recovered to 774 by the end of March.
Snake Clash! from Supercent, Inc. exhibited a strong upward trend in weekly downloads, starting at 3.5K and peaking at 7.8K in mid-March. Revenue was negligible, with a peak of $1 in mid-March. Active users grew significantly from 8.1K at the beginning of January to 17.1K in mid-March.
Paper.io 2 by VOODOO had fluctuating weekly downloads, ranging from 1.2K to a peak of 2.4K in mid-March. There was no reported revenue. Active users varied, starting at 11.6K and ending at 10.9K by late March.
